FAVORABLE RESULT OF THE SNPL AIR FRANCE ALPA PILOTS’ UNION REFERENDUM ON THE TRANSFORM 2015 PLAN

2012-08-20 — /travelprnews.com/ — Air France welcomes the approval by members of the SNPL (French National Union of Airline Pilots) of the draft framework agreement to improve economic efficiency by 20% within the framework of the TRANSFORM 2015 plan. With 83% participation, 67% of the pilots approved the agreement.

“This result clearly demonstrates the sense of responsibility of the company’s pilots and their representatives,” said Alexandre de Juniac, CEO of Air France. “With the agreement also signed by unions representing ground staff, this validation is a very solid base for Air France to return to growth,” he added.

In this way, Air France is complying with the agreed schedule to define a new framework agreement, one of the major conditions for the airline’s recovery.
